Given the following formula, solve for t. v=u+at

Answer:

<h2>t = \frac{v - u}{a}</h2>

Step-by-step explanation:

v = u + at

To solve for t move u to the left side of the equation

That's

at = v - u

Divide both sides by a in order to make t stand alone

We have

<h3>\frac{at}{a}  =  \frac{v - u}{a}</h3>

We have the final answer as

<h3>t = \frac{v - u}{a}</h3>
